Operation

The PREVECTRON2 is operating in three stages:

  • The ionization device is charged via the lower electrodes using the ambient electrical field (several million volts/meter when storms are
    prevalent). This means the PREVECTRON2 is a fully autonomous system requiring no external power supply.
  • The ionization phenomenon is controlled by a device which detects the appearance of a
    downward leader: the local electrical field increases rapidly when a discharge is imminent.The PREVECTRON2 detects changes within the field, making it the only E.S.E. air terminal to react at the precise
    moment the downward leader develops from the cloud to the ground.
  • Early triggering of the upward leader using a system of spark ionization between the upper electrodes and the central tip. The PREVECTRON2’s ability to trigger an upward leader ahead of any other protruding point
    within the protected area ensures it will be the preferential point of impact for the lightning discharge.

Protection area

The protection area Rp of a PREVECTRON2 lightning conductor is calculated according to French Standard NF C 17-102.
The protection area depends on a number of factors:
  • Gain in triggering time ?T of the chosen PREVECTRON2 which allows the ?L value to be determined according to the formula ?L (m) = V(m/_s) .?T(_s).
  • The protection level required (I, II, III or IV) on a given site, according to the lightning risk assessment guide
  • The actual height of the lightning air terminal above the surface to be protected (h)
